Moorgate Station might not offer the glitzy amenities of some larger stations, but it covers the essentials. While there isn't a ticket office available, you can easily purchase tickets through the ticket machines distributed around the station. It's important to note, however, that tickets bought online cannot be collected at Moorgate. For those reliant on smartcards, it's worth mentioning that Moorgate does not issue or validate these cards.
In terms of amenities, Moorgate Station's offerings are minimalistic. Facilities like waiting rooms, toilets, and transformable seating areas are absent, reflecting the more utilitarian nature of the location. On the flip side, security measures like CCTV surveillance provide a sense of safety for all travelers. Beyond this, Moorgate has a newsagent, refreshment options, and ATMs for your convenience.
When it comes to accessibility, Moorgate does present some challenges. The lack of step-free access to several services could be a concern for those with mobility impairments. Step-free access is only available for the Circle, Hammersmith & City, and Metropolitan lines. It's always advisable to plan ahead if you need additional support, and assistance bookings for National Rail services can be made up to two hours before your journey.
Once you've arrived at Moorgate, you have several transport options for onward journeys. The station is well-connected via the London Underground, serving the Northern, Metropolitan, Circle, and Hammersmith & City lines. This connectivity makes it easy for you to hop on a tube to destinations across London. Moorgate's transport offerings don't stop with the Underground. For those heading to the airport, you can interchange at Farringdon for Luton and Gatwick services or at King's Cross St Pancras for Heathrow. Bus services are equally accessible; you can check the TfL's interactive map for detailed routes and destinations.

While you won't find a ticket office at Attenborough, travelers can easily use the accessible ticket machines available at the station to collect tickets purchased online. These machines are equipped with induction loops to assist those with hearing impairments. Despite the absence of amenities like toilets, waiting rooms, refreshment facilities, or ATM machines, Attenborough station does offer essential support with customer help points where staff assistance is available during operating hours. Security is also prioritized with CCTV present at the station.
For those with accessibility needs, the station's Category B status ensures step-free access to both platforms through ramps with moderate gradients. Moving between platforms involves crossing a level surface that might not be entirely smooth, thus travelers are encouraged to plan accordingly. Though wheelchair availability and accessible parking are limited, services such as Passenger Assist can be arranged to aid those requiring additional help. For more support, visitors can explore Passenger Assist services.
Attenborough is a well-connected hub for onward travel. Rail replacement services and local bus connections can be accessed conveniently from the bus stops on Long Lane.
